How they compare
Denmark currently reports 69.9% against 47.4% in Latin America & Caribbean, a difference of 22.5%.
That makes Denmark's figure about 1.5 times Latin America & Caribbean's.
Across all 26 years both countries report, Denmark has been ahead every year.
Denmark ranks 6th and Latin America & Caribbean ranks 5th of 175 countries.
Denmark has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Denmark | Latin America & Caribbean |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 72.8% | 51.6% | 21.2% | Denmark |
| 1970s | 64.1% | 47.5% | 16.6% | Denmark |
| 1990s | 73.5% | 52.9% | 20.6% | Denmark |
| 2000s | 68.3% | 55.2% | 13.2% | Denmark |
| 2010s | 60.0% | 50.3% | 9.8% | Denmark |
| 2020s | 64.5% | 48.2% | 16.3% | Denmark |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Labor force participation rate for ages 15-24 is the proportion of the population ages 15-24 that is economically active: all people who supply labor for the production of goods and services during a specified period.
